Bangalore: India has been increasingly gaining its prominence in the tourism space over the years and many palaces of ancient Indian kings have been turned into exotic hotels. Most of them are situated in Rajasthan, the name literally means the land of kingdoms. Explore some of India's best palace hotels high on comfort, service and aesthetics.

1.Lake Palace Hotel The Taj Lake Palace in Udaipur is a beautiful marble palace set amidst the serene Lake Pichola. The hotel is actually a 250-year-old palace that still retains a mesmerizing air, an aura of the grandeur of the days gone by. The beautiful hotel was built in1743- 1746 under the direction of Maharani as a royal summer palace and was initially called Jagniwas or Jan Niwas after its founder. It offers a wide choice of rooms to suit the taste of every tourist. You can book yourself into a room that offers a splendid view of the lake. If you want to surround yourself with the colors and scenes of Rajasthan, get a historical suite, complete with miniature paintings and intricate glasswork. This hotel will charm you every moment of your stay in Udaipur. You can make your stay in Udaipur memorable by spending a quiet evening taking a leisurely boat ride on the placid waters of Pichola.
